Olive Garden cook dies after going ‘head first’ into deep fryer; Cops say suicide

An Olive Garden employee in Williamsport, Pennsylvania, died after suffering severe burn injuries in an incident police have classified as a suicide attempt.

Authorities said the event occurred Friday afternoon at the restaurant where the man worked as a cook, prompting emergency calls reporting a burn victim.

The employee was taken to a hospital but later died from his injuries, while a second worker received minor burns during efforts to intervene.

Police and restaurant management declined to release further details out of respect for the individual and his family, The Smoking Gun has reported.

The restaurant temporarily closed following the incident.
